Maybe I missed it but are you running stock heads? Should be a cool site to see when you get them on. Yes, running 2V open chamber heads. The bowls, short turn and valve guide bosses have been ported and reshaped, single groove 2V valves in bronze guides with cromo retainers, locks and HD springs. ...
